Temperature plays a significant role in influencing the rate of development for powderpost beetles. As ectothermic organisms, their metabolic processes and life cycle stages—such as egg hatching, larval growth, and pupation—are highly dependent on the ambient temperature. Warmer temperatures generally accelerate their development, allowing for quicker transitions between life stages. Conversely, cooler temperatures can slow down their development, extending the duration of growth and reproduction cycles. Understanding this relationship is crucial for effective pest management strategies, as it helps predict population dynamics and potential outbreaks based on seasonal temperature variations.
